模式的灵活性和可扩展性_第1页
模式的灵活性和可扩展性_第2页
模式的灵活性和可扩展性_第3页
模式的灵活性和可扩展性_第4页
模式的灵活性和可扩展性_第5页
已阅读5页,还剩21页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

汇报人:XXX2023-12-2313模式的灵活性和可扩展性延时符Contents目录模式概述灵活性表现可扩展性体现实现灵活性和可扩展性的方法案例分析:灵活性和可扩展性在实际应用中的体现挑战与解决方案延时符01模式概述定义与分类定义13模式是一种具有灵活性和可扩展性的设计模式,它允许开发者在不改变原有系统结构的情况下,通过添加新的功能或模块来满足不断变化的需求。分类根据实现方式和应用场景的不同,13模式可以分为多种类型,如装饰器模式、策略模式、观察者模式等。应用领域13模式广泛应用于软件开发、系统设计、网络架构等领域,用于提高系统的可维护性、可扩展性和重用性。意义使用13模式可以降低系统的耦合度,提高系统的可适应性,使系统更加容易扩展和维护。同时,13模式还有助于提高开发效率,减少开发成本,提升软件质量。应用领域及意义延时符02灵活性表现灵活应对市场变化13模式能够快速响应市场变化,调整策略以满足不同客户需求。个性化定制服务该模式支持根据客户需求进行个性化定制,提供针对性解决方案。多场景应用13模式可应用于多种场景,如企业内部管理、供应链管理、客户关系管理等,展现其广泛的适应性。适应多变需求13模式采用模块化设计,方便根据实际需求进行模块增减或调整。模块化设计该模式结构清晰,易于理解和维护,降低系统升级和改造的难度。易于维护在面对业务变更时,13模式能够快速调整以适应新的业务需求。快速响应变更易于修改与调整13模式鼓励企业或个人进行创新思维,探索新的商业模式和竞争优势。鼓励创新思维提供创新平台包容失败该模式为企业或个人提供创新平台,支持开展创新实践,推动技术进步和产业升级。在创新过程中,13模式对失败持包容态度,鼓励从失败中汲取经验教训,持续改进和优化。030201支持创新实践延时符03可扩展性体现分布式架构13模式采用分布式架构设计,支持横向扩展,可以通过增加服务器节点来提高系统处理能力。负载均衡通过负载均衡技术,将请求分发到多个服务器节点上,确保系统的高可用性和可扩展性。弹性伸缩根据业务需求,系统可以自动进行弹性伸缩,动态调整资源分配,以满足不同场景下的性能需求。系统规模可扩展13模式采用模块化设计思想,将系统划分为多个独立的功能模块,每个模块都具有明确的接口和功能定义。模块化设计通过插件化机制,可以方便地增减功能模块,实现系统的灵活配置和定制。插件化机制各功能模块之间采用松耦合设计,降低了模块间的依赖关系,方便模块的独立升级和扩展。模块间解耦010203功能模块可增减13模式支持多种操作系统和硬件平台,具有良好的跨平台兼容性,可以满足不同用户的需求。多平台支持系统提供标准化的接口规范,支持与其他系统进行集成和交互,实现信息的共享和流通。标准化接口13模式的设计考虑了可移植性因素,可以在不同的环境和场景下进行部署和应用。可移植性跨平台兼容性延时符04实现灵活性和可扩展性的方法模块可替换在模块化设计中,模块可以被替换或升级,以适应新的需求或技术变化,提高系统的灵活性。模块复用通过模块化设计,可以实现模块的复用,减少重复开发工作量,提高开发效率。模块独立将系统划分为多个独立模块,每个模块具有特定功能,模块间通过标准接口进行通信,降低模块间的耦合度。采用模块化设计123面向对象技术通过封装将数据和操作封装在对象中,隐藏内部细节,只暴露必要的接口,提高系统的可维护性和灵活性。封装通过继承机制,可以创建新的类并继承现有类的属性和方法,实现代码重用和扩展。继承多态允许使用相同的接口处理不同类型的对象,使得系统可以更加灵活地应对变化。多态运用面向对象技术03扩展性强框架通常具有良好的扩展性,允许开发者根据需要进行定制和扩展,以满足特定的业务需求。01提供基础结构软件框架为应用程序提供了一套通用的基础结构,开发者可以在此基础上快速构建应用程序,提高开发效率。02标准化开发过程框架通常定义了一套标准的开发过程和方法,使得开发者可以更加规范地进行开发工作,提高代码质量和可维护性。引入软件框架延时符05案例分析:灵活性和可扩展性在实际应用中的体现自动化部署和配置通过自动化工具进行应用的部署和配置,可以快速响应业务需求的变化,提高系统的灵活性和可扩展性。多租户支持云计算平台支持多租户模式,不同租户可以共享计算资源,同时保证数据隔离和安全。弹性计算资源云计算平台可以根据业务需求,动态调整计算资源,包括CPU、内存、存储等,实现资源的灵活扩展。云计算平台的灵活扩展设备接入协议物联网设备支持多种通信协议和数据格式,可以与不同类型的设备和系统实现互联互通。设备管理平台提供统一的设备管理平台,可以对设备进行远程监控、配置和管理,提高设备的兼容性和可维护性。数据格式转换物联网设备可以将不同格式的数据转换为标准格式,方便数据的处理和分析。物联网设备的兼容性设计大数据处理系统采用分布式处理架构,可以动态扩展计算节点,提高系统的处理能力和可扩展性。分布式处理架构通过优化数据存储和访问方式,如采用列式存储、压缩技术等,可以提高数据处理效率,降低系统负载。数据存储和访问优化大数据处理系统具备负载均衡和容错机制,可以自动调整任务分配和执行计划,保证系统的稳定性和可靠性。负载均衡和容错机制大数据处理系统的弹性伸缩延时符06挑战与解决方案持续学习关注行业动态,定期参加技术培训和研讨会,提升个人技能。实践应用将新技术应用到实际工作中,通过实践掌握和巩固知识。团队分享鼓励团队成员分享新技术和经验,促进知识共享和团队协作。技术更新迅速,需保持同步学习分布式架构采用分布式架构,提高系统的处理能力和可扩展性,同时降低单点故障的风险。自动化部署和监控通过自动化工具实现系统的快速部署和实时监控,提高开发效率和系统稳定性。模块化设计将系统拆分为独立的的功能模块,降低模块间的耦合度,提高系统的可维护性和可扩展性。系统复杂度增加,需优化架构设计在项目开始前,明确项目目标和团队分工,确保每个成员清楚自己的职责和任务。明确目标和分工

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论